§ 436.445 — Trustee not to make decisions, when.

Text
A trustee of any preneed trust, including trusts established before August 28, 2009, shall not after August 28, 2009, make any decisions to invest any trust fund with:
(1)The spouse of the trustee;
(2)The descendants, siblings, parents, or spouses of a seller or an officer, manager, director or employee of a seller, provider, or preneed agent;
(3)Agents, other than authorized external investment advisors as authorized by section 436.440 , or attorneys of a trustee, seller, or provider; or
(4)A corporation or other person or enterprise in which the trustee, seller, or provider owns a controlling interest or has an interest that might affect the trustee's judgment.

Legislative History
(L. 2009 S.B. 1, A.L. 2011 H.B. 265 merged with S.B. 325)
